The Postpartum Playbook: Financial Planning, Health Hacks, and Navigating New Motherhood - Interview with Dr. Amber Brown, DPT


Listen Later

In today’s episode, we dive deep into the often-overlooked aspects of maternal care that can dramatically impact a woman's pregnancy, birth, and postpartum experience. We start by unpacking the significant gaps in care from pregnancy through postpartum, shedding light on why addressing these gaps is crucial for better health outcomes. The discussion explores systemic issues that contribute to these gaps and their effect on women’s overall wellbeing.

We then shift our focus to the importance of proactive financial planning for expecting mothers. From budgeting for prenatal care to managing potential postpartum complications, we offer valuable insights on preparing financially to reduce stress and improve care accessibility. The episode also highlights innovative solutions for bridging these gaps in care, including the integration of financial coaching with maternal health services. A well-rounded approach—one that includes financial preparedness, ongoing education, and comprehensive support—can truly transform the maternal journey.

Lastly, we explore the concept of postpartum care as a lifelong journey rather than a finite period. The discussion underscores the need for a continuous support system, including follow-up care, to address ongoing health needs and challenges. Practical strategies for healthcare providers are also covered, emphasizing the importance of clear communication, educational resources, and flexible care options. By understanding and addressing both the financial and emotional aspects of care, we can enhance patient outcomes and ensure every woman receives the comprehensive care she deserves from conception through postpartum and beyond.
